After Charlie ate 2/3 of the remaining cake, he divided the rest equally among his 3 friends. What fraction of the pan of cake did each friend get? Write an expression and show all of your work.

Answers

Answer 1

Answer: 1/9 of the cake

Step-by-step explanation:

Charlie ate 2/3 of the cake which means that what is left to give the friends is:

= 1 - 2/3

= 1/3 of the cake

This was divided equally amongst three friends so the expression would be:

= 1/3 ÷ 3

This can also be written as:

= 1/3 * 1/3

= 1/9

Each friend got 1/9 of the cake.

120 sweets are put into three different size boxes.
The sweets are put into a small box, a medium box and a large box in the ratio 1:2:5
Work out the number of sweets in a large box.

Answers

Answer:

75 sweets

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that

There is 120 sweets that are put into three different size boxis

And, the ratio of small box to medium box to large box is 1:2:5

We need to find out the no of sweets in the large box

So,

The number of sweets in a large box is

= 120 sweets × 5 ÷ (1 + 2 + 5)

= 120 sweets × 5 ÷ 8

= 75 sweets

What is the equation of the line perpendicular to y = -x+6 that passes through the
2
point (4, 1)?

Answers

Answer:

[tex]y=x-3[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

Hi there!

What we need to know:

Linear equations are typically organized in slope-intercept form: [tex]y=mx+b[/tex] where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ept (the value of y when the line crosses the y-axis)Perpendicular lines always have slopes that are negative reciprocals (ex. 3 and -1/3, 1/2 and -2, etc.)

1) Determine the slope (m)

[tex]y = -x+6[/tex]

Looking at the given line, we can identify clearly that -1 is in the place of m, making it the slope of the line. Because perpendicular lines have slopes that are negative reciprocals of each other, we know that the slope of the line we're solving for is 1. Plug this into [tex]y=mx+b[/tex]:

[tex]y=x+b[/tex]

2) Determine the y-intercept (b)

[tex]y=x+b[/tex]

Plug in the given point (4,1)

[tex]1=4+b[/tex]

Subtract 4 from both sides

[tex]1-4=4+b-4\\-3=b[/tex]

Therefore, the y-intercept is -3. Plug this back into [tex]y=x+b[/tex]:

[tex]y=x-3[/tex]
